Output 5e36d99578190ae1770b086e106f24e83490cdf0d0b4f206760a95d0993ee85b:14

value
20170000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b94e437e225b9cbda73d31bbce3ba24e613a9862 OP_EQUAL
address
3JapgtKc1RNpiTxdWC4oxaZhSrSexmwGzo
transaction
5e36d99578190ae1770b086e106f24e83490cdf0d0b4f206760a95d0993ee85b
confirmations
392147
spent
true